  • Page 20 3. Boot your system. Press <F2> to enter BIOS setup. Enter “Share Memory” option to adjust the memory capability to [32MB], [64MB], [128MB] [256MB] or [512MB] to enable the function of VGA/D-sub. Please make sure that the value you select is less than the total capability of the system memory. If you do not adjust the BIOS setup, the default value of “Share Memory”, [Auto], will disable VGA/D-Sub function when the add-on VGA card is inserted to this motherboard.

  • Page 42 Advanced Clock Calibration This allows you to adjust Advanced Clock Calibration feature. The default value is [Disabled]. Configuration options: [Disabled], [Auto], [All Cores] and [Per Core]. If you select [All Cores], you will see the option “Value (All Cores)”. Configuration options: [+12%] to [-12%]. If you select [Per Core], you will see the options “Value (Core 0)”, “Value (Core 1)”, “Value (Core 2) ”...

  • Page 55 TYPE Use this item to configure the type of the IDE device that you specify. Configuration options: [Not Installed], [Auto], [CD/DVD], and [ARMD]. [Not Installed]: Select [Not Installed] to disable the use of IDE device. [Auto]: Select [Auto] to automatically detect the hard disk drive. After selecting the hard disk information into BIOS, use a disk utility, such as FDISK, to partition and format the new IDE hard disk drives.
